Retired North Vancouver teacher faces indecent assault charges
JOSEPH RUTTLE
Police have arrested a retired North Vancouver elementary school teacher as they investigate at least seven cases of indecent assault against students in the 1970s and '80s.
North Vancouver RCMP made the arrest after a complaint made on June 14 led to an investigation that revealed a total of seven victims, and police believe there were likely more.
The man, now 82, was arrested on Thursday morning and a search of his residence was also conducted, said RCMP Sgt. Peter Devries.
“Many of these assaults took place during the time of this man's employment as a teacher at Upper Lynn Valley Elementary School between 1970 and 1982, with additional assaults alleged to have occurred after his employment as a teacher ended in 1982,” said Devries.
Devries said some of the people who may have been involved have been talking on social media, and police are asking them to talk to them as well.
